Handling Data Subject Requests
Data subjects can exercise their rights through portal or through email and phone calls. You can now keep track of your data subjects' requests and address them in a timely manner from within Zoho CRM.
Go to the Data Privacy tab in the record details page (for GDPR enabled modules) and you will now see a section called Data Subject Requests. When you receive the request through phone or email, you can manually add it from the record details page. When your subjects add a request via portal, the request is automatically captured against their record inside Zoho CRM. Once the request is added, appropriate actions can be initiated to address the request based on its type.
For example, when you add a new Request to export data, you will immediately be prompted with three buttons to honor the request - Send Email, Close Request and Delete Request. By clicking Send Email, you can type in your content in the email pop-up where the record is automatically attached as a CSV file. You can delete the request or even close it once it has been addressed.
You can track your data subject requests even in the Overview dashboard from Setup > Compliance Settings > Overview.

GDPR Compliance Preferences
We have now added more settings for consent and personal data handling under the preferences tab of your GDPR Compliance settings.
Waiting Period:
When you choose consent as the lawful basis to process data of your data subjects, you can send a consent form to obtain their consent in Zoho CRM.
Under Consent Settings, you can now specify a waiting period to obtain the consent. And when this waiting period is over, the record will be moved to the Not Responded status and will be automatically locked.
Actions when consent is not obtained:
You can also choose what you want to do with a record when the consent is in pending or waiting stages. You can choose to:
- Process data as usual
- Stop processing data
- Restrict certain actions like Email, Call, Edit, Data access through API etc.
Personal Data Handling:
Under Personal Data Handling, you can restrict the data stored in the personal fields from being transferred to other Zoho apps, Third party apps, API and through exports.
